Welcome to ICICET 2025
We are delighted to invite you to the International Conference on Intelligent Systems and Computational Strategies in Engineering and Technology (ICICET), scheduled to take place from August 29-30, 2025, Annacis Research and Event Centre, Vancouver, BC, Canada. ICICET 2025 aims to provide a platform for experts to exchange knowledge, present groundbreaking research, and explore emerging trends in intelligent systems, computational strategies, and engineering technologies. We invite you to submit your original research contributions and be part of this dynamic gathering of scholars and professionals discussing the future of intelligent and computational technologies. Accepted and presented papers will be published in Scopus-indexed proceedings, ensuring global visibility and impact. Join us in Vancouver, a city known for its stunning landscapes, technological advancements, and vibrant scientific community. We look forward to welcoming you to ICICET 2025.

Publication
All accepted and presented full papers will be published in the SCOPUS indexed Conference Proceedings upon approval. Furthermore, regular papers presented at the conference will be submitted to be indexed by EI/ISI, SCOPUS, and other databases. Selected papers may also be invited for extended versions in indexed journals.
